
**Series Title:** *Cold Wars*
**Genre:** Drama / Biographical / Inspirational / Business Thriller
**Logline:**
A brilliant but rebellious scientist and an ambitious entrepreneur navigate the cutthroat world of biotech innovation, corporate espionage, and personal ambition, risking everything to bring a revolutionary cold remedy to the world — all while battling institutional politics, rival corporations, and their own demons.
---
**Series Pitch**
**Overview:**
*Cold Wars* is a gripping, character-driven drama inspired by the true story of Dr. Charles B. Hensley's fight to revolutionize the common cold market with his groundbreaking product, Zicam. Combining elements of biotech innovation, corporate espionage, and personal redemption, the series explores the high-stakes battles behind the scenes of a scientific breakthrough that could change medicine forever.

**Main Characters**
- **Dr. Charles B. Hensley:** A brilliant, rebellious scientist driven by a desire to heal and redefine medicine. His unorthodox methods and fierce independence make him both a hero and an outsider.
- **Rob Davidson:** The ambitious entrepreneur and Hensley's partner, whose sharp business acumen and loyal friendship clash with his own personal struggles and ambitions.
- **Eriko Morita:** A compassionate research scientist and love interest who grounds Hensley's fiery personality and inspires his personal growth.
- **Larry Kaye:** A shrewd investor with a complicated relationship to the science, whose greed and loyalty threaten to derail the mission.
- **Hank & Dr. Kahn:** Institutional figures representing the bureaucratic and political hurdles the duo faces.
- **Antagonists:** Corporate rivals, shady investors, and government regulators who seek to control or suppress the breakthrough.
